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
2138 connectés 

 


Dernière réponse
Sujet : souris / COM
jolly le pb c q g sais aps ce que g : 3 ou 4  
en fait g les deux fichiers ....
je regarde ce que ca donne en modif le ".. -4" et je vous dis ca ..

Votre réponse
Nom d'utilisateur    Pour poster, vous devez être inscrit sur ce forum .... si ce n'est pas le cas, cliquez ici !
Le ton de votre message                        
                       
Votre réponse


[b][i][u][strike][spoiler][fixed][cpp][url][email][img][*]   
 
   [quote]
 

Options

 
Vous avez perdu votre mot de passe ?


Vue Rapide de la discussion
jolly le pb c q g sais aps ce que g : 3 ou 4  
en fait g les deux fichiers ....
je regarde ce que ca donne en modif le ".. -4" et je vous dis ca ..
Jak Le problème,ici, c'est que la RedHat 7.1 contient XFree 3.3.6 et XFree 4.0.3. Et qu'on ne sait pas lequel est installé, donc, c'est peut-être pour ça que ça ne marche pas correctement. Parce qu'en effet, si je ne me trompe pas, dans ce cas, le fichier de configuration pour XFree 3.3.6 s'appelle XF86Config, dans /etc/X11, et celui pour XFree 4 s'appelle XF86Config-4.
Les exemples que j'ai donnés sont faits pour un XFree 4, pas XFree 3. Alors, si en fait tu as un XFree 3 qui se lance, tu dois mettre dans le XF86Config ça pour la souris :

Section "Pointer"  
Protocol      Microsoft
Device        /dev/ttyS0
EndSection

En gros, hein. Vérifie que tu as bien une section "Pointer" dans ton fichier XF86Config. Ce qui expliquerait d'ailleurs que tu n'aies pas de section ServerLayout, vu que ça n'existe que pour XFree 4.
AlphaT

Jak a écrit a écrit :

Là, j'ai l'impression qu'il y a un problème ailleurs : dis-nous quelle version de RedHat tu utilises. Car si c'est une ancienne version avec un XFree 3.3.x, alors, ce n'est pas la même syntaxe du fichier XF86config, voire, il est d'ailleurs possible que le chemin de ce fichier ne soit pas celui dont on parle depuis le début (/etc/X11/XF86config)
 
De quel ordre tu parles? Du fait de mettre "1024x768" avant "800x600" ? Là, oui, c'est important.  




 
C'Est important qu'il règle le VertRefresh aux bonnes valeurs aussi pour éviter les pb de décalage de l'image sur l'écran

jolly RH 7.1 ...
Jak Là, j'ai l'impression qu'il y a un problème ailleurs : dis-nous quelle version de RedHat tu utilises. Car si c'est une ancienne version avec un XFree 3.3.x, alors, ce n'est pas la même syntaxe du fichier XF86config, voire, il est d'ailleurs possible que le chemin de ce fichier ne soit pas celui dont on parle depuis le début (/etc/X11/XF86config)
 
De quel ordre tu parles? Du fait de mettre "1024x768" avant "800x600" ? Là, oui, c'est important.
jolly

Jak a écrit a écrit :

Mouais... Est-ce que tu as un fichier qui s'appelle XF86Config tout court? Et c'est quelle version de RedHat que tu as?  




 
 
g Xconfig tout court aussi ..
mais apparement il deconne grave on a essaye avec un pote d'en refaire un par la reinstallation du package cité avant ( gnome-core-qqnb.rpm
 
pour ton Xconfig, Jak ca a une iomportance l'ordre ??
g bien qq qui y ressemble mais l'ordre est pas le meme !!
je pense que je doit le faire .. c par ordre de priorité je pense ..;)
oki je vais voir ..
je rpasserait ce soir ...

Jak

jolly a écrit a écrit :

 
a part Xconf ya pas autre chose ?  



Beaucoup plus austère : xf86config , le seul que je connaisse, en fait. Ou alors tout à la main, en éditant le fichier XF86Config.
Pour passer en 1024x768, voir dans la section "Screen" : tiens, je te fais voir la mienne

 Section "Screen"
    Identifier  "Screen 1"
    Device      "Voodoo3 (generic)"
    Monitor     "My Monitor"
    DefaultDepth 16                
# pour demarrer en 16 bits par défaut
 
    Subsection "Display"
        Depth       8
        Modes       "1024x768" "800x600" "640x480"
        ViewPort    0 0
    EndSubsection
    Subsection "Display"
        Depth       16
        Modes       "1024x768" "800x600" "640x480"
        ViewPort    0 0
    EndSubsection
    Subsection "Display"
        Depth       24
        Modes       "1024x768" "640x480" "800x600"
        ViewPort    0 0
    EndSubsection
EndSection

 
Ne pas mettre ce qui est écrit en italique, ça sert à rien. Voilà, ça va démarrer en 1024x768 en 65536 couleurs (16 bits) par défaut le serveur X. Cela dit, je conseillerai d'abord d'utiliser xf86config , et ensuite d'aller voir ce qu'il a fait à la main.

 

[edtdd]--Message édité par Jak--[/edtdd]

Jak

jolly a écrit a écrit :

ben en gros g du XF86config ( .old .bak -4 -'.old )
XftConfig X perfdm xmodmap xkb
etq directoies ..  



Mouais... Est-ce que tu as un fichier qui s'appelle XF86Config tout court? Et c'est quelle version de RedHat que tu as?

jolly

Jak a écrit a écrit :

Une réinstall N' EST PAS une solution. :fou: On n'est pas sous Windows.
 




 
je veux bien mais a default d'une vraie solution ...
pour  la souris g un truc de rechange mais ca resoult pas le pb !!
 
par contre je voudrait passer mon affichage en 1024 et non 800 histoire de confort !!
a part Xconf ya pas autre chose ?

 

[edtdd]--Message édité par jolly--[/edtdd]

Jak

AlphaT a écrit a écrit :

 
 
moi j'ai pas de lien qui pointe, dans XF86Config, j'ai mis directement /dev/input/mice pour ma souris logitech USB. XFree86 fonctionne pareil  



Oui, oui, j'ai la meme chose aussi pour ma Microsoft USB, et une section pour ma Logitech PS/2, ce que je veux dire, c'est que par défaut, certains programmes de configuration de X pointent sur /dev/mouse sans se poser la question de savoir si /dev/mouse pointe vers le bon périphérique ou non. C'est d'ailleurs pour ça que je termine mon XF86Config à la main, sans utiliser /dev/mouse.
 
Jolly, quand tu arriveras à lancer X, mais que ta souris série (sur COM1 je suppose, vérifie quand meme) ne fonctionne pas, fais une copie de sauvegarde de ton fichier XF86Config, et dans la section InputDevice consacrée à la souris (attention, il y en a aussi une pour le clavier, pour ne pas se tromper, c'est celle qui a la ligne Driver "mouse" ), mets ça :
 
Section "InputDevice"  
  Identifier  "Mouse1"
  Driver      "mouse"
  Option      "Protocol"      "Microsoft"
  Option      "Device"        "/dev/ttyS0"
EndSection

 
Et en fin de fichier, tu dois avoir, dans la section ServerLayout, une ligne du type :
 
InputDevice "Mouse1" "CorePointer"
 
Fais bien attention que le 2ème champ (ici Mouse1) corresponde bien (majuscules/minuscules comprises) au champ Identifier de la section InputDevice
 
Ah, un détail au cas où : les lignes qui commencent par le caractère '#' sont en commentaires. Donc si tu veux supprimer une ligne, plutot que de l'effacer, mais un '#' devant, histoire de pouvoir facilement revenir en arrière en cas de connerie.

 

[edtdd]--Message édité par Jak--[/edtdd]

jolly ben en gros g du XF86config ( .old .bak -4 -'.old )
XftConfig X perfdm xmodmap xkb
etq directoies ..
AlphaT

Jak a écrit a écrit :

Et /dev/ttySn aux souris série. Je vois pas où tu veux en venir. Parce qu'en général, /dev/mouse est un lien créé pendant la configuration du système vers le périphérique souris. Sur mon PC, par exemple, /dev/mouse pointe vers /dev/psaux, donc si Jolly utilise /dev/mouse pour sa souris série, et que ça pointe comme sur le mien, ça risque de ne pas marcher :)  




 
moi j'ai pas de lien qui pointe, dans XF86Config, j'ai mis directement /dev/input/mice pour ma souris logitech USB. XFree86 fonctionne pareil

Jak Ah, tiens, je pense à un truc, là. Jolly, tu pourrais aussi me faire voir ce que tu as comme fichiers dans /etc/X11 (juste un ls ira)
Jak

AlphaT a écrit a écrit :

une question Jak,
 
pourquoi /dev/ttyS0? /dev/mouse ne fonctionne pas?
 
Je sais  
que /dev/psaux correspond aux PS/2
que /dev/input/mice correspond aus souris usb  



Et /dev/ttySn aux souris série. Je vois pas où tu veux en venir. Parce qu'en général, /dev/mouse est un lien créé pendant la configuration du système vers le périphérique souris. Sur mon PC, par exemple, /dev/mouse pointe vers /dev/psaux, donc si Jolly utilise /dev/mouse pour sa souris série, et que ça pointe comme sur le mien, ça risque de ne pas marcher :)
 
Jolly : Je parle du fichier /etc/X11/XF86Config.
Mais c'est pas en mettant gnome-core que ça résoudra le problème, je pense. C'est quelle version de RedHat, d'ailleurs?

 

[edtdd]--Message édité par Jak--[/edtdd]

jolly g une RH et avec un pote on viens de remettre un package rpm de gnome-core.......rpm dasn le but de regler ce pb !
AlphaT

jolly a écrit a écrit :

g pas de sectin serverlayout
 
( input device etait vide !!)
( le tout avec majuscule !  




 
:??: C'est quoi ta distribution? Mandrake ou Red Hat, SuSE?
 
Tout les distrib ont un XF86Config avec une section ServerLayout   détaillée (sauf exceptions)
 
Tu as sûrement la commande XF86Config ou XConfigurator si l'outil gui de conf est foireux.

 

[edtdd]--Message édité par AlphaT--[/edtdd]

jolly g pas de sectin serverlayout
 
( input device etait vide !!)
( le tout avec majuscule !
AlphaT une question Jak,
 
pourquoi /dev/ttyS0? /dev/mouse ne fonctionne pas?
 
Je sais  
que /dev/psaux correspond aux PS/2
que /dev/input/mice correspond aus souris usb
jolly dans quel fichier tu dis ?
Jak

jolly a écrit a écrit :

NON !!!
 
finalement ca marche plus et en plus Xconfigurator passe pas :
en fait il plante sur le ligne de /ect/sysconf/mouse  
(c la derniere )
 qui contient DEVICE=/dev/mouse
 
alors que /devmouse n'existe aps ..
 
g aussi ésaye avec une autre souris (PS2)mais ca passse pas non plus !!
 
dis vous voyer koi comme sol  
( a part une reinstalle ??)  



Une réinstall N' EST PAS une solution. :fou: On n'est pas sous Windows.
 
Pour une souris série, tu devrais avoir quelque chose de ressemblant à ça dans la section "InputDevice" correspondant à ta souris (sur COM1) :
Section "InputDevice"  
   Identifier  "Mouse1"
   Driver      "mouse"
   Option      "Protocol"      "Microsoft"
   Option      "Device"        "/dev/ttyS0"
#   Option "ChordMiddle"
EndSection

 
Avec, dans la section ServerLayout (à la fin du fichier), une ligne du style :
InputDevice "Mouse1" "CorePointer"

 
Attention aux majuscules/minuscules, c'est important. Sinon, fais voir les sections InputDevice et ServerLayout de ton XF86Config

jolly aidez moi on en a riena foutre de minusplus
jolly merci mais g qd meme fait un xconf dessus  
et me fait la meme erruer  
alors que ds Xcon il detecte le materiel !!
AlphaT

jolly a écrit a écrit :

NON !!!
 
g aussi ésaye avec une autre souris (PS2)mais ca passse pas non plus !!




évidemment c'est pas le même protocole

 

[edtdd]--Message édité par AlphaT--[/edtdd]

jolly NON !!!
 
finalement ca marche plus et en plus Xconfigurator passe pas :
en fait il plante sur le ligne de /ect/sysconf/mouse  
(c la derniere )
 qui contient DEVICE=/dev/mouse
 
alors que /devmouse n'existe aps ..
 
g aussi ésaye avec une autre souris (PS2)mais ca passse pas non plus !!
 
dis vous voyer koi comme sol  
( a part une reinstalle ??)
jolly c sur port com ..
desole ...
 
en fait g trouve un moyen de resoudre le pb mais ca m'aide pas a comprendre linux ..
comme elle a marche y qq heures g reboot sans puis avec pour remmettre le conf ajour .. GGROOOOUUUIIIIIIKK  !!
maintenant ca amrche ..
 
je te remerci 911GT3 !
mean C'est une souris intellimouse sur le port serie 1 ?
911GT3 en effet http://forum.hardware.fr/icones/icon16.gif  
essaie avec "protocole MouseSystem" pour voir mais....
jolly grep -->>
section pointer
      protocole microsoft  
      device /dev/mouse  
 
devce mou-> TTYS0  
voila ..
911GT3 fait voir ce que donne :
grep -A 1 "mouse" /etc/X11/XF86Config-4
et :
ls -l /dev/mouse
jolly j'avais une souris sur port Com qui marchait  
et pis g fais un Xconfig et pis maintenant  
ya plus c p'tet autre chose pour le pb mais dites:  
 
COMMENT JE RECUP MA SOURIS SOUS X ??

 

[edtdd]--Message édité par jolly--[/edtdd]


Copyright © 1997-2025 Groupe LDLC (Signaler un contenu illicite / Données personnelles)